Saving Power

You can extend battery life and save power also during AC adaptor usage.

Reducing Power Consumption

Use the methods below to reduce power consumption.
  • Change the Power Options to [Panasonic Power Management(Power Saving)]. (refer toUsing Power Plan Extension Utility)
    When you switch the power plan, brightness of the screen, rotation of the cooling fan, etc. are automatically set to the recommended values. Furthermore, you can set the contents of each power saving function separately which were set by switching the power plan.
  • Press «Fn» + «F1» to reduce LCD brightness
    Reducing internal LCD brightness will reduce power consumption.
Furthermore power saving options:
  • Turn off the computer when it is not in use
    You can also turn off only the wireless LAN or wireless WAN function.
  • Disconnect external devices (USB devices, external mouse, etc.) that are not being used
  • Use Sleep/Hibernation
  • Disable Wake Up from wired LAN function when it is not needed.
    This reduces power consumption in Sleep/Hibernation.

  • When using the battery, do not use applications that place a significant load on the CPU.
    Some application software may place a large burden on the CPU only with start-up and may consume power.
  • When you are using the screen saver with 3D graphics, change to another screen saver
    To change the screen saver, right-click the desktop, click [Personalize] - [Screen Saver] and click the title of the screen saver.

Customizing the Power Setting

You can choose the optimum power setting for your operating condition by selecting a power plan. You can also create your own power plan.

Changing the Power Plan Setting

  1. Click or / or on the notification area and click [More power options].

    The notification area is available on the desktop screen.
  2. Click [Change plan settings] of the power plan you want to change.
  3. Change the settings.
    • [Change advanced power settings]: You can make more detailed settings.
  4. Click [Save changes].

Creating Your Own Power Setting

  1. Click or / or on the notification area and click [More power options].

    The notification area is available on the desktop screen.
  2. Click [Create a power plan], click the basic plan and input the name of power plan.
  3. Click [Next].
  4. Change the settings and click [Create].

Deleting the Power Plan

  1. Click or / or on the notification area and click [More power options].

    The notification area is available on the desktop screen.
  2. Click the power plan other than the power plan to be deleted.
  3. Click [Change plan settings] displayed under the power plan that you want to delete.
  4. Click [Delete this plan], and then click [OK] on the confirmation screen.
